📋 Directions for Use
RECOMMENDATION: Six (6) capsules taken each day as a dietary supplement or as otherwise directed by a healthcare professional.
⚠️ Warnings & Precautions
Caution: Those taking warfarin should avoid taking this product due to its vitamin K content, unless it is specifically recommended and monitored by their warfarin-prescribing physician. Not recommended for pregnant women.
KEEP OUT OF REACH OF CHILDREN
Additional Information
Store in a cool, dry area at or below room temperature, away from direct light.
